Bart Swinnen is a leading researcher at the intersection of orthopedic surgery and industrial engineering, pioneering the application of manufacturing efficiency principles to robotic-assisted total knee arthroplasty (TKA). His most-cited work, "Optimizing operating room efficiency in robotic‐assisted total knee arthroplasty through manufacturing efficiency principles" (2025, 3 citations), introduces a novel framework that translates lean manufacturing and process optimization strategies—such as standardized workflows, waste reduction, and continuous improvement—into the operating room. By validating these concepts with real-world data, Swinnen demonstrates how surgical teams can significantly enhance OR throughput, reduce variability, and improve patient outcomes without compromising quality of care. His contributions bridge a critical gap between engineering theory and clinical practice, offering a replicable model for hospitals seeking to maximize efficiency in high-volume, technology-driven procedures.
